0x00 概述 K8S內部署微服務后,對應的日志方案是不落地方案,即微服務的日志不掛在到本地數據卷,所有的微服務日志都采用標准輸入和輸出的方式(stdin/stdout/stderr)存放到管道內,容器日志采用的是json格式。 目前大部分K8S容器日志都采用Fluent ...
隨着K s不斷更新迭代,使用使用 K s 日志系統建設的開發者,逐漸遇到了各種復雜的問題和挑戰。本篇文章中結合作者使用經驗,分析和設計 K s 日志收集實踐過程。 .回顧 下面我就將介紹fluent bit整體收集架構和插件。 單純的日志收集解決方案特別多,相對非常成熟,比如 ELK EFK 等,這里不在贅述,本文只針對 Kubernetes 中使用 fluent bit 日志收集,Kubern ...
2020-04-06 23:26 0 1313 推薦指數:
0x00 概述 K8S內部署微服務后,對應的日志方案是不落地方案,即微服務的日志不掛在到本地數據卷,所有的微服務日志都采用標准輸入和輸出的方式(stdin/stdout/stderr)存放到管道內,容器日志采用的是json格式。 目前大部分K8S容器日志都采用Fluent ...
hello,之前我寫過《一套標准的ASP.NET Core容器化應用日志收集分析方案》,在公司團隊、微信公眾號、Github上反映良好。 其中配置Fluent-bit使用Forward協議收集容器日志,需要在Docker-Compose App配置Loging Driver ...
1. 使用 fluent-bit 采集文件 簡介 Fluent Bit是一款快速、靈活的日志處理器,旨在收集、解析、過濾日志,並將日志發送到遠程數據庫,以便執行數據分析。 數據分析通常發生在數據存儲和數據庫索引之后,但對於實時和復雜的分析需求,在日志處理器中處理仍在運行的數據會帶來很多好 ...
部署wget https://github.com/fluent/fluent-bit/archive/refs/tags/v1.7.1.tar.gzyum install cmake3 gcc gcc-c++ flex bison -ytar xf v1.7.1.tar.gz cd ...
Scheduler是k8s集群的調度器,主要的任務是把定義好的pod分配到集群節點上 有以下特征: 1 公平 保證每一個節點都能被合理分配資源或者能被分配資源 2 資源高效利用 集群所有資源最大化被利用 3 效率 調度的性能好,能夠對大批量pod進行調度 4 靈活 ...
k8s日志收集方案 三種收集方案的優缺點: 下面我們就實踐第二種日志收集方案: 一、安裝ELK 下面直接采用yum的方式安裝ELK(源碼包安裝參考:https://www.cnblogs.com/Dev0ps/p ...
官網地址:https://kubernetes.io/zh/docs/concepts/cluster-administration/logging/ 一、日志采集方案 三種收集方案的優缺點: 因為方案一在業界使用更為廣泛,並且官方也更為推薦,所以我們基於方案一來做k8s的日志采集 ...
kubernetes日志中心: 目的: 日志分析是我們系統中很重要的一部分,最基本的,我們可以根據日志信息來進行debug。 需求: 1、application log 2、kubernetes component logs (the component which ...